POLICE warned today they planned to crack down on motorists parking illegally in Wantage.

Police Community Support Officer (PCSO) Sue Harris said: "We will be out in force over the next few weeks issuing fixed penalty tickets to motorists who park their vehicles on double and single yellow lines; in no-parking areas near the schools and in bus stops.

"Some motorists are even parking in disabled spaces when they do not have a disability, which is very selfish and inconsiderate. Vehicles seen parking in a disabled bay not displaying a valid "disabled badge" will be given an immediate £30 fixed penalty notice.

"There are also people who park their cars over dropped kerbs which is a hazard to those on disability vehicles or with young children in prams or pushchairs.

"If we catch a vehicle parked where it shouldn't be the driver will be issued with a £30 fixed penalty notice.

"Please be aware that vehicles parked on pedestrian crossings or the zig-zag lines can be issued with a £60 fine and will receive points on their driving licence.

"I would like to remind motorists that we will not tolerate this type of behaviour."
